    Hicks Field casualty. The wrecked plane of Cadet Robert A. Whitfort, 23, Memphis, Tennessee. Fort Worth Star-Telegram Morning Edition 1941-05-13. Photograph of the partially destroyed fuselage of a military aircraft. The front of the aircraft is heavily damaged. On the right side of the aircraft are the following words, "Hicks Field", "U.S. Army-PT-19A", "Air Corps Serial NO.41-98", "Crew Weight 400 LBS.", "Fire Extinguisher." On the wing of the plane are the words, "NO STEP." The plane is in a grassy field.
